Tower Tag Challenge

The Tower Tag Challenge takes place in Sleeping Giant State Park in Hamden, Connecticut. This trail running event utilizes the Tower Trail, a path consisting of a smooth crushed gravel carriage road that ascends over 600 feet in 1.5 miles. Participants navigate a loop that begins at a pavilion inside the park and transitions to the Tower Trail after a brief paved section.

The course is a 3.3-mile out-and-back loop. Runners ascend the winding path to the Observation Tower at the top of the park, circle the tower counter-clockwise, and return down the same path to the start/finish area. The event offers two time-based options for participants:

  • 8 Hour
  • 4 Hour

The goal is to complete as many full laps of the 3.3-mile course as possible within the chosen time limit. Only completed laps are counted toward the final result. The event operates as a cupless race, requiring participants to carry their own hydration vessels, such as bottles or packs. An aid station at the start/finish area provides water, electrolyte drinks, and snacks like potato chips, pretzels, and candy.

The event takes place in early December, where average temperatures typically range from the 30s to the 40s Fahrenheit. Finishers receive a specially designed medal and items from event sponsors. Top three male and female podium finishers in each event category receive additional awards.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
